#include "IInputStream.h" IInputStream::~IInputStream() { } char IInputStream::ReadByte() { char Val; ReadBytes(&Val, 1); return Val; } short IInputStream::ReadShort() { short Val; ReadBytes(&Val, 2); if (mDataEndianness != IOUtil::kSystemEndianness) IOUtil::SwapBytes(Val); return Val; } long IInputStream::ReadLong() { long Val; ReadBytes(&Val, 4); if (mDataEndianness != IOUtil::kSystemEndianness) IOUtil::SwapBytes(Val); return Val; } long long IInputStream::ReadLongLong() { long long Val; ReadBytes(&Val, 8); if (mDataEndianness != IOUtil::kSystemEndianness) IOUtil::SwapBytes(Val); return Val; } float IInputStream::ReadFloat() { float Val; ReadBytes(&Val, 4); if (mDataEndianness != IOUtil::kSystemEndianness) IOUtil::SwapBytes(Val); return Val; } double IInputStream::ReadDouble() { double Val; ReadBytes(&Val, 8); if (mDataEndianness != IOUtil::kSystemEndianness) IOUtil::SwapBytes(Val); return Val; } std::string IInputStream::ReadString() { std::string Str; char c = 1; while ((c != 0) && (!EoF())) { c = ReadByte(); if (c != 0) Str.push_back(c); } return Str; } std::string IInputStream::ReadString(unsigned long Count) { std::string Str(Count, 0); for (unsigned long c = 0; c < Count; c++) Str[c] = ReadByte(); return Str; } std::wstring IInputStream::ReadWString() { std::wstring WStr; short c = 1; while (c != 0) { c = ReadShort(); if (c != 0) WStr.push_back(c); } return WStr; } std::wstring IInputStream::ReadWString(unsigned long Count) { std::wstring WStr(Count, 0); for (unsigned long c = 0; c < Count; c++) WStr[c] = ReadShort(); return WStr; } char IInputStream::PeekByte() { char Val = ReadByte(); Seek(-1, SEEK_CUR); return Val; } short IInputStream::PeekShort() { short Val = ReadShort(); Seek(-2, SEEK_CUR); return Val; } long IInputStream::PeekLong() { long Val = ReadLong(); Seek(-4, SEEK_CUR); return Val; } long long IInputStream::PeekLongLong() { long long Val = ReadLongLong(); Seek(-8, SEEK_CUR); return Val; } float IInputStream::PeekFloat() { float Val = ReadFloat(); Seek(-4, SEEK_CUR); return Val; } double IInputStream::PeekDouble() { double Val = ReadDouble(); Seek(-8, SEEK_CUR); return Val; } void IInputStream::SeekToBoundary(unsigned long Boundary) { long Num = Boundary - (Tell() % Boundary); if (Num == Boundary) return; else Seek(Num, SEEK_CUR); } void IInputStream::SetEndianness(IOUtil::EEndianness Endianness) { mDataEndianness = Endianness; } void IInputStream::SetSourceString(const std::string& rkSource) { mDataSource = rkSource; } IOUtil::EEndianness IInputStream::GetEndianness() const { return mDataEndianness; } std::string IInputStream::GetSourceString() const { return mDataSource; } bool IInputStream::Seek64(long long Offset, long Origin) { return Seek((long) Offset, Origin); } long long IInputStream::Tell64() const { return (long long) Tell(); }
